decide which photos to print
You can decide which photos to print by viewing the photos on the printer’s LCD or by
printing a photo index page.
view photos on the LCD
1 Insert a memory card into the printer’s memory card slot.
2 Wait for the first photo stored on the memory card to display on the LCD, then press the
L
EFT
or R
IGHT
arrow to view the photos. Each time you press an arrow, a new photo
appears on the LCD.
print a photo index page
1 Insert a memory card into the printer’s memory card slot.
2 Wait for the first photo stored on the memory card to display on the LCD, then press the
M
ENU
button on the printer’s control panel.
3 Press the D
OWN
arrow until Print Index Page appears highlighted on the LCD, then press
the OK button.
